Are people in Interlochen older or younger than people in Maple City?- The Median Age in Interlochen is 15.0 years older than in Maple City.
Are housing costs cheaper in Interlochen or Maple City?- Interlochen
housing costs are 32.9% less expensive than Maple City housing costs.
Which city has a longer commute, Interlochen or Maple City?- The average commute for residents of Interlochen is 1.5 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Maple City.

Things to do in Interlochen?Living in Interlochen, MI is a wonderful experience. The town has a small population of just over 1,000 people, giving it an intimate and cozy feel. Interlochen is surrounded by natural beauty from the lake to the forests, making it a great place for outdoor activities like fishing, swimming, and hiking. The town also has many small businesses that provide services and products to the community. Additionally, Interlochen is home to Interlochen Center for the Arts, which brings in unique art experiences. All in all, living in Interlochen is a wonderful experience that one should not pass up!
